Visited Pimlico in Koregaon Park for a Sunday lunch with friends and had a thoroughly enjoyable experience. The restaurant serves excellent European food, and every dish we tried was well executed and delicious. We sampled a good mix of starters, mains, and cocktails. The signature cocktails, priced at ₹599 each, were well-crafted and great value. The Vietnamese coffee was another pleasant surprise—rich and flavorful. For starters, the Korean Fried Chicken stood out with its generous portion and great flavor. The Chicken Sliders were equally impressive, made with beetroot and ragi buns, layered with chicken and sautéed onions—a creative and tasty combination. The mains were a highlight. The Chicken Stroganoff was excellent, perfectly paired with its sides and black rice. The Chicken Tangmary was just as good, served with a thick, creamy mushroom sauce and black rice, making for a comforting and satisfying dish. Service was quick and attentive, with the host being very helpful throughout. The music added to the vibe, with the DJ playing some great old hits (ABBA classics included), creating a lively yet relaxed atmosphere. Overall: Pimlico is a fantastic place to dine out with friends—great food, good cocktails, upbeat music, and efficient service. Definitely worth a visit if you’re in Koregaon Park and craving quality European cuisine.

Pimlico in Koregaon Park is a visual treat that feels like stepping into a curated Pinterest board! I stopped by recently and was immediately struck by the eclectic, floral-heavy decor that manages to be both whimsical and cozy. Whether you’re sitting in the outdoor-style area with its dreamy canopy and hanging flower baskets or the more sophisticated indoor space with velvet booths and car-shaped seating, every corner is a photo op. The food presentation is just as impressive as the surroundings. I started with the quinoa salad, which was beautifully layered and topped with fresh pomegranate and apple slices—very refreshing and light. For the main course, the grilled fish was the absolute star; it was cooked to perfection, flaky and seasoned well, topped with a vibrant vegetable medley. It paired incredibly well with an amazingly refreshing beer, making for a perfect afternoon meal. Pro tip: If you're looking for the best light for photos, the semi-outdoor area with the white lattice walls is stunning during the day. It’s a fantastic spot for a date night or a brunch catch-up with friends. Worth noting: While the vibe is lively, the seating is well-spaced enough that it doesn't feel cramped even when busy. Definitely recommend this spot if you’re in KP!
